Deep Dive into ThorChain (ERC20) Technical Vulnerabilities
Introduction: The Anatomy of ThorChain's ERC20 Risks
ThorChain's recent troubles haven't just been about market sentiment—they stem from deep-seated technical vulnerabilities in its ERC20 implementation. These flaws, exposed through audits and incident reports, reveal how malicious actors could exploit the protocol. Understanding these weaknesses is crucial for anyone tracking blockchain security trends.
What Are the Core Vulnerabilities?
Audits reveal a series of critical flaws in ThorChain's smart contracts, including reentrancy issues, integer overflows, and inadequate access controls. For example, some contracts lacked proper validation checks, letting attackers manipulate token balances or trigger unintended functions.
Common exploits highlighted include:
- Reentrancy Attacks: Allowing malicious contracts to repeatedly call vulnerable functions, draining funds.
- Integer Overflows: Causing unintended large number representations, potentially enabling token inflation or unauthorized transfers.
- Access Control Weaknesses: Failing to restrict sensitive operations, granting attackers full control over critical functions.
These vulnerabilities are not unique to ThorChain but are prevalent in many DeFi protocols, especially those rushed to market. A study on similar issues by ChainSecurity underscores the importance of rigorous audits.
How Could These Flaws Be Exploited?
Attackers, armed with knowledge of these weaknesses, could craft malicious transactions to siphon tokens, manipulate liquidity pools, or even cause contract suspensions. For instance, exploiting reentrancy could allow an attacker to repeatedly withdraw funds before the system updates balances.
Lessons from the Audit Reports
Audit findings serve as a stark reminder: comprehensive security testing is non-negotiable. They also highlight that internal controls, code reviews, and formal verification processes are essential to prevent exploitation. Protocols rushing deployment without these steps expose themselves to irreversible damage.
Implications for the Broader DeFi Space
ThorChain's vulnerabilities exemplify a broader trend—many projects overlook critical smart contract security, risking user funds and reputation. Stakeholders must prioritize continuous security audits and adopt best practices to mitigate these risks effectively.
Related Reads and Internal Resources
- Assessing NFT Marketplace Legitimacy
- Understanding Critical Vulnerabilities in Smart Contracts
- Solana MEV Protection Explained
In conclusion, ThorChain's ERC20 vulnerabilities display how paramount rigorous security practices are in the decentralized space. As the ecosystem matures, expect more emphasis on formal verification and layer-one security audits to avoid repeat incidents.